* [PATCH 0/5] kernel/cpu.c: eliminate some indirection

The four cpumasks cpu_{possible,online,present,active}_bits are
exposed readonly via the corresponding const variables
cpu_xyz_mask. But they are also accessible for arbitrary writing via
the exposed functions set_cpu_xyz. There's quite a bit of code
throughout the kernel which iterates over or otherwise accesses these
bitmaps, and having the access go via the cpu_xyz_mask variables is
simply a useless indirection.
The first four patches eliminate the cpu_xyz_mask variables by simply
exposing the actual bitmaps, after renaming them to discourage direct
access - that still happens through cpu_xyz_mask, which are now simply
macros with the same type and value as they used to have.
After that, there's no longer any reason to have the setter functions
be out-of-line: The boolean parameter is almost always a literal true
or false, so by making them static inlines they will usually compile
to one or two instructions.
Altogether, bloat-o-meter reports a saving of ~2600 bytes.

The only user of the lvalue-ness of the cpu_xyz_mask variables is in
drivers/base/cpu.c, and that is mostly a work-around for the fact that
not even const variables can be used in static initialization. Now
that the underlying struct cpumasks are exposed we can take their
address.

Almost all callers of the set_cpu_xyz functions pass an explicit true
or false. Making them static inline thus replaces the function calls
with a simple set_bit/clear_bit, saving some .text.
